Get back in shape this spring and summer—gradually

Did you spend winter on the couch? Or, if you are active, did you take an extended time off from regular exercise during the cold weather?

Are you ready to get back to a healthy, active routine?

Warm weather in spring and summer attracts us outside and motivates us to start melting off some of those pounds gained since fall. The problem? After months of inactivity or infrequent exercise, many people want to dive into their regular routines. Instead, experts say, they need to slowly start a workout program to avoid injury.

“In the spring, once they get outside, there’s a high prevalence of overuse-type injuries, where they’re asking a lot from their bodies,” Dr. Peter Cha, an orthopedic surgeon, says.

Cha, also president of Beacon Orthopaedics & Sports Medicine in Cincinnati, adds, “The general rule is that you should increase 10% a week. So if you are going into a marathon-running program, or from couch to 5K, and you start out at a low increment—say, 1 mile. It’s very important to do a slow increase the next week, to 1.1 miles. And have a very graded progression and give yourself recovery days to let your body heal. If you make that your regimen, it’s very rare to have overuse-type injuries.”

Dr. Peter Cha of Beacon Orthopeadics recommends slowly ramping up your exercise program as we enter summer.

He also notes that “the younger you are, the more resilient your body is, and you can certainly push that protocol more aggressively, so it is very individualized, but the 10% a week is the protocol that we as physicians abide by.”

The same goes for weight-lifting or other muscle-building and toning exercise, Cha says.

“The road to failure occurs because you don’t give your muscles enough recovery time,” he says. “There’s lactic-acid buildup where you end up getting weakness within the tendons, the bone interface or the musculo-tendon junction interface, so it’s really about putting yourself through the workout but giving yourself the rest-and-recovery days.”

When you experience a lot of soreness after a long period off, it takes the body four or five days to absorb all of that lactic acid, he says. “As you get more in shape, your body resiliency adapts, and you can go on an everyday type program per muscle group.”

Cross-training also is critical in avoiding injury, Cha says. Even competitive marathon runners don’t just hit the pavement and run.

“They need to work on their flexibility, they need to work on their core strength, they need to build muscle mass, so they are not just running, but they are these cross-training athletes. You can’t be so specialized and do your one repetitive activity all the time. That’s a recipe for overuse, injury and inability to recover.”

Children in sports have the best bodies for activity if they, too, follow certain regimens, and when they do suffer an injury, they have the ability to bounce back much more quickly.

“If you break a bone as a child, your recovery might be three to six weeks,” Cha says. “If you break a bone as an adult, it’s a minimum of three months.” The elasticity of the skeleton of an athletic child is much higher, whereas the skeleton of an older person is “more, quote, brittle.” Older people, in general, also have less muscle control.

Dr. Melanie Kennedy, pediatric sports medicine physician at Cincinnati Children’s Hospital Medical Center, sees mostly adolescent and teen patients, most who are involved in competitive athletics.

Dr. Melanie Kennedy, Cincinnati Children’s

She, too, stresses the need to ramp up in warmer weather: “Going slow, gradually building up the volume is a big one, and making sure that they have a proper warm-up, 10 to 15 minutes, with dynamic stretching. Warm muscles are going to perform better than cold muscles.” Also allow at least one day of rest each week.

Kennedy is a proponent of cross-training, encouraging young athletes to not only run, but to use ellipticals, stationary bikes or just walk as they increase distance in track or soccer or swimming, for instance. She also says expanding activity by 10% to 15% a week is important to avoid overuse-type injuries. Another general rule is that children should not engage in sports activities more hours a week than their age—so a 12-year-old should not exceed 12 hours a week, she says.

She encourages athletes to train individually for a month ahead of their sports season so that they are increasing range of motion and flexibility, helping decrease the possibility of injury.

Shoulder and elbow injuries are especially common for boys in baseball and girls in softball. Kennedy says girls tend to be more at risk because of growth changes during puberty and because there are fewer pitchers on teams. She also says catchers face more risk of injuries because they are throwing every pitch back to the pitcher and sometimes trying to throw out runners stealing bases.

ACL tears are more prevalent in soccer for both boys and girls, as well as in gymnastics and dance.

Sports seasons tend to dictate the patients Kennedy and others at Children’s are most likely to see—in the fall, football players; in winter, basketball players, wrestlers and swimmers; in the spring, it’s baseball, softball, track and soccer; throughout the year, it’s gymnasts.

Childhood obesity is a problem in the Cincinnati area, and Kennedy and her colleagues participate in programs at schools to encourage more exercise and better nutrition. She also works as an athletic trainer with three Cincinnati Public Schools high school teams.

“We see that trickle in, even in athletes,” she says, adding that working with overweight children either in an injury-rehabilitation situation or trying to get them to become more active requires some creativity. “Find a way to make it fun. Don’t force them into a sport that they don’t find enjoyable. Make it some sort of a game. If they’re doing their rehab exercises for a foot or ankle strength, have them pick up marbles and try to put them in a cup. Meet them on the level where they’re at.”

A four-pound increase in weight is a 10% increase in the load on a joint, she says. “We look for something to keep them motivated and keep them moving so that they’re not just stationary in front of screens.”

Overtraining syndrome is another area that has become more prevalent, she says. Young athletes get involved in so many things that they get burned out or stressed to the point that it affects their performance. It has been happening in Olympic and world competitions.

“There are so many things involving other specialists, not just sports medicine,” Kennedy says. “Psychology and physical therapy. Those are challenging cases. When they get back to their optimum levels, it’s very gratifying.”

Beacon Orthopaedics’ average patient age is someone in their 40s, Cha says, noting that he treats patients from 2 to 102.

Cha, 50, ran 5 miles a day in his 30s, and still tries to run 2 or 3 miles once or twice a week. He also works out on an elliptical machine or bike. “You reach a threshold at 40 to 50 where you need to refocus on strength training,” and that can be weights, yoga, Pilates or whatever works for you.

“The psychology of exercise is interesting,” he says. Although it can be a lot harder as you age and your body is deteriorating, Cha says, “there’s a lot more excuses to not work out over time because of having children, or your knee is hurting and you say, ‘I’m not going to work out today.’ You don’t have those excuses when you’re 25 years old.”

The body’s limits change as we age. “You can’t run 5 miles a day for 50 years. Your body will fail,” Cha says. “You have to evolve out of that. You have to focus on stretching, and be more conscious of your diet as you age, as well.”

Bottom line for exercise: Get psyched. Develop a plan. Start slowly. Ramp up. And limit those excuses.
